프로그램

PFTrack User-Feature solve 한번 더 질문드립니다.

by 웡키 posted Oct 23, 2009 Replies 5
?

단축키

Prev이전 문서

Next다음 문서

ESC닫기

크게 작게 위로 아래로 게시글 수정 내역 댓글로 가기 인쇄
Extra Form
먼저 P선생님을 비롯하여 지난번 질문에 답해주신 분들께 감사드립니다. ^^;
 User-Feature 질문드립니다.
일단 다음과 같이  auto track하고 solve camera해서 좌표를 얻었습니다.
track1.jpg 
저 공간의 3D좌표값은 얻었는데 이와는 별도로 저 손에 든 라이트를 따로 트래킹해서 움직이는 좌표(널 옵젝트)를 하나 얻으려고 합니다.
그 좌표를 Tracer로 해서 공중에 그려지는 선을 만드려고 해요.
오토트래킹 할때 움직이는 사람을 마스킹 안하니 사람좌표가 이상하게 나와버려서 (고정된 좌표로 인식하려 한듯...) 마스킹을 하고 얻었습니다. 그 다음에 저 손부분은   user-feature로 따로 트랙킹을 했지요.
그런데, Camera solve에서 아래처럼 include user0features를 체크하게 되면, 같이 고정좌표로 인식하려해서 엉뚱한 좌표값이 나오는데, windo.jpg그래서 이것을 체크 끄고 해서 아래와 같은 좌표를 얻었습니다.
track2.jpg 
 씨포디에서 불러와도 성공적으로 되었죠.  그런데 문제는!!
저 user-feature1 트랙한것을.. 3D좌표로 얻을 수 가 없다는 겁니다 ㅠ.ㅠ
뭔가 방법이 없을까요? 그러니까, 움직이는 물체의 좌표를 따로 설정해준다거나 하는 방법이요 ㅠ.ㅠ
부탁드립니다. 트래킹 혼자 하려니 아무런정보도 없어 힘드네요. 부탁드려요.
  • profile
    전우열 2009.10.23 16:50
    solver controls 에서  Feature Types 에서  include uesr  요거 체크 하시면 포함되서 같이 트레킹 해줍니다. 

  • ?
    웡키 2009.10.26 13:17
    우열님. ㅠ.ㅠ 그거 제가 일부로 끈건데...
    위에 글에도 나와있지만, Include user features하면 참담한 결과가 나옵니다.
    왜냐하면 저 user-features로 잡아준 포인트는 실제로는 고정된 좌표가 아니라 움직이는 좌표이기 때문에, 다른 고정된 포인트들과는 별도로 트래킹이 잡혀줘야 하는데, include user-features를 체크하고 하면 이걸 고정된 좌표로 인실을 해버려 저 멀리 이상한 곳으로 트래킹 좌표를 인식해줍니다. 한마디로 전체적인 트래킹이 다 틀어져버린다는 얘기지요 ㅠ.ㅠ 그래서 저 포인트만 따로 고정된게 아니다 라고 설정해주고 트래킹할수 있는 방법을 찾는 것이었습니다.
    혹시나 해서 include Auto-features만 하고, Include User-features만 하고 해서 두번을 따로 해봤는데 카메라 좌표값이 다르게 나와서 두개를 합칠 수가 없더라구요 ㅠ.ㅠ 
  • profile
    4번타자마동팔 2009.10.26 17:03
    저도 요거때문에 고민중입니다...  혹시 해결책 나오시면 강좌란에...ㅜㅜ;
  • ?
    웡키 2009.10.29 14:51
    ㅠ.ㅠ 답변인줄 알았어요. ㅎㅎ
    그래도 같은 고민을 하고있는 분을 만나서 반갑(?)습니다. 위안이 되네요 ㅎㅎㅎ ㅠ.ㅠ
  • ?
    디오디오디오 2010.03.04 22:34
    해결방법은 없나요? ㅠㅠ